import os
import boto3
import json
import base64
import requests
import re
from botocore.exceptions import ClientError
from google.cloud import storage
from google.oauth2 import service_account
# Initialize DynamoDB client
dynamodb = boto3.resource('dynamodb')
table_name = os.environ['DYNAMODB_TABLE_NAME']
table = dynamodb.Table(table_name)
encoded_key = os.environ['GCP_SERVICE_ACCOUNT_KEY_JSON']
decoded_key_json = base64.b64decode(encoded_key).decode('utf-8')
gcp_credentials_json = json.loads(decoded_key_json)
gcp_credentials = service_account.Credentials.from_service_account_info(gcp_credentials_json)
gcp_client = storage.Client(credentials=gcp_credentials, project=gcp_credentials.project_id)
bucket_name = os.environ['GCP_STORAGE_BUCKET_NAME']
bucket = gcp_client.bucket(bucket_name)
MAILGUN_API_KEY = os.environ['MAILGUN_API_KEY']
MAILGUN_DOMAIN = os.environ['MAILGUN_DOMAIN']
def extract_email(text):
"""
Extract an email address from a text using regular expressions.
"""
# Regular expression pattern for extracting email addresses
email_pattern = r'\b[A-Za-z0-9._%+-]+@[A-Za-z0-9.-]+\.[A-Z|a-z]{2,7}\b'
matches = re.findall(email_pattern, text)
if matches:
return matches[0] # Return the first email address found
else:
return None # Return None if no email address is found
def send_email(to_email, subject, message):
"""
Send an email using Mailgun.
"""
try:
response = requests.post(
f"https://api.mailgun.net/v3/{MAILGUN_DOMAIN}/messages",
auth=("api", MAILGUN_API_KEY),
data={
"from": "[email protected]",
"to": to_email,
"subject": subject,
"text": message,
},
)
response.raise_for_status()
return True # Email sent successfully
except Exception as e:
print(f"Error sending email: {e}")
return False # Email sending failed
def download_file(url):
"""
Download a file from a given URL.
"""
local_filename = '/tmp/' + url.split('/')[-1]
with requests.get(url, stream=True) as r:
r.raise_for_status()
with open(local_filename, 'wb') as f:
for chunk in r.iter_content(chunk_size=8192):
f.write(chunk)
return local_filename
def is_zip_file(filename):
"""
Check if a file is a ZIP file based on its file extension.
"""
return filename.lower().endswith('.zip')
def lambda_handler(event, context):
# Iterate over each record
for record in event['Records']:
sns_message = record['Sns']
message_id = sns_message['MessageId']
message = sns_message['Message']
url = re.search("(https?://[^\s]+)", message).group(0)
email = extract_email(message)
if email:
# Prepare the item to insert into DynamoDB
item = {
'MessageId': message_id,
'Message': message,
'URL': url,
'Email': email,
'EmailSent': False # Initialize the 'EmailSent' attribute as False
}
# Insert the item into DynamoDB
try:
response = table.put_item(Item=item)
except ClientError as e:
print(e.response['Error']['Message'])
send_email("[email protected]", "DynamoDB Error", f"Error storing data in DynamoDB: {e}")
try:
filename = download_file(url)
# Check if the file is a ZIP file
if is_zip_file(filename):
# Upload the downloaded ZIP file to GCP Storage
blob = bucket.blob(f"{message_id}/{filename}")
blob.upload_from_filename(filename)
# If the ZIP file is successfully stored in GCP bucket, send a success email with the GCS object URL
gcs_object_url = f"https://storage.googleapis.com/{bucket_name}/{message_id}/{filename}"
email_sent = send_email(email, "File Stored Successfully", f"The ZIP file {filename} is stored in GCP bucket. URL: {gcs_object_url}")
# Update the 'EmailSent' attribute in DynamoDB based on whether the email was sent
if email_sent:
table.update_item(
Key={'MessageId': message_id},
UpdateExpression="SET EmailSent = :sent",
ExpressionAttributeValues={':sent': True}
)
else:
# If the file is not a ZIP file, handle it accordingly
email_sent = send_email(email, "File Type Error", f"The file {filename} is not a ZIP file and was not stored.")
if email_sent:
table.update_item(
Key={'MessageId': message_id},
UpdateExpression="SET EmailSent = :sent",
ExpressionAttributeValues={':sent': True}
)
except Exception as e:
print(f"Error uploading to GCP Storage: {e}")
email_sent = send_email(email, "File Storage Error", f"Error storing the file {filename} in GCP bucket: {e}")
if email_sent:
table.update_item(
Key={'MessageId': message_id},
UpdateExpression="SET EmailSent = :sent",
ExpressionAttributeValues={':sent': True}
)
return "Success"
